Understanding the Inheritance Patterns
Hereditary diarrhea can be passed down through families, and understanding the inheritance patterns associated with this condition is crucial in managing and preventing it. There are different familial causes that contribute to the occurrence of hereditary diarrhea, each following specific inheritance patterns.
One common inheritance pattern observed in hereditary diarrhea is autosomal dominant inheritance. In this pattern, a person inherits a mutated gene responsible for the condition from one affected parent. If one parent has hereditary diarrhea, there is a 50% chance that their child will also develop the condition.
Autosomal recessive inheritance is another pattern seen in familial diarrhea cases. In this case, both parents are carriers of a mutated gene but do not have the condition themselves. If both parents pass on the mutated gene to their child, the child may develop hereditary diarrhea. The chance of this occurring is 25%, while the chance of the child becoming a carrier like the parents is 50%.
Additionally, X-linked recessive inheritance is observed in some cases of hereditary diarrhea. This pattern affects primarily males, as the mutated gene is located on the X chromosome. If a mother carries the mutated gene on one of her X chromosomes, there is a 50% chance that her sons will inherit the gene and may develop hereditary diarrhea.

Genetic Factors in Bowel Conditions
Hereditary bowel conditions and familial gastrointestinal disorders are influenced by various genetic factors. Understanding the specific genes and genetic mutations involved in these conditions can help clinicians develop targeted treatments and interventions.
Inflammatory bowel disease (IBD) is a common hereditary bowel condition that includes Crohn’s disease and ulcerative colitis. Genetic studies have identified several genes associated with IBD, such as NOD2, IL23R, and ATG16L1. These genes play a role in immune dysregulation and the body’s response to intestinal inflammation.
Another hereditary bowel condition is hereditary non-polyposis colorectal cancer (HNPCC), also known as Lynch syndrome. This condition is caused by genetic mutations in DNA mismatch repair genes, including MLH1, MSH2, MSH6, and PMS2. Individuals with HNPCC have an increased risk of developing colorectal, endometrial, and other cancers.
Familial adenomatous polyposis (FAP) is a rare genetic disorder characterized by the development of numerous polyps in the colon and rectum. Mutations in the APC gene are responsible for FAP. If left untreated, FAP can lead to colorectal cancer.
Additionally, celiac disease has a strong genetic component. The HLA-DQ2 and HLA-DQ8 genes are major genetic risk factors for celiac disease. These genes play a role in the body’s immune response to gluten, resulting in intestinal inflammation and damage.
To better visualize the genetic factors involved in hereditary bowel conditions, here is a table summarizing key genes and their associated conditions:
| Genetic Condition | Associated Genes |
|---|---|
| Inflammatory Bowel Disease (IBD) | NOD2, IL23R, ATG16L1 |
| Hereditary Non-Polyposis Colorectal Cancer (HNPCC) | MLH1, MSH2, MSH6, PMS2 |
| Familial Adenomatous Polyposis (FAP) | APC |
| Celiac Disease | HLA-DQ2, HLA-DQ8 |
